Cinderella is comforted by her fairy godmother. On Saturday, May 4, ...Cinderella,... a production of the Corpus Christi Ballet dance company, will appear on the A.C. Jones High School Auditorium stage. The performance, presented by the Coastal Bend College Foundation, will begin at 7 p.m. The lead role of Cinderella will be danced by Mia Carvalho and her prince will be Nathan Reagan. The wicked stepmother will be played by Xavier Barrera. Tickets  are priced at $10 each for adults and $7 for children 12 years and under.
